The Total IgE test, also known as an allergy screening test, measures the quantity of immunoglobulin E (IgE) in the blood. It is available at an affordable price in Sonipat with Tata 1mg labs. During an allergy, your immune system regards a foreign substance, such as dust or pollen, as a threat. The immune system fights against this threat by producing antibodies called IgE.
The Total IgE test may be needed when you have symptoms that suggest an allergy or allergic reaction, such as sneezing, runny nose, itchy red patches on the skin, diarrhea, shortness of breath, watery eyes, coughing, or wheezing. Also, this test helps guide treatment plans if you have asthma or other complications tied to allergies.








What does Total IgE measure?
The Total IgE (Immunoglobulin E) test is used to quantify the total level of IgE antibodies in your blood. Immunoglobulins are antibodies (proteins) secreted by plasma cells (immune cells) when the body identifies a dangerous foreign substance like bacteria, viruses, or allergens. There are five basic forms of immunoglobulins: IgA, IgG, IgM, IgD, and IgE. Of these, IgE plays a primary role in allergic reactions to allergens such as pollen, dust, pet dander, mold, latex, some foods (such as eggs, peanuts, or strawberries), or insect stings.
Unlike other antibodies, IgE is primarily associated with immune responses to allergenic substances, such as plant pollen, latex, pet dander, mold, eggs, peanuts, bee venom, and strawberries. Typically, IgE is present in tiny amounts in the blood. When the immune system encounters an allergen, it triggers the production of IgE antibodies. The Total IgE test measures the concentration of these IgE antibodies in the blood, providing insights into the presence and severity of allergies.
